A/SA 312, A/SA 358


          
A/SA 312

                  Permissible variations in outside diameter.

  Tolerance
Nom. pipe size ins. PLUS MINUS
1/8 to 1 1/2, incl. 1/64 (0.015) 1/32 (0.031)
Over 1 1/2 to 4, incl. 1/32 (0.031) 1/32 (0.031)
Over 4 to 8, incl. 1/16 (0.062) 1/32 (0.031)
Over 8 to 18, incl. 3/32 (0.093) 1/32 (0.031)
Over 18 to 24, incl. 1/8 (0.125) 1/32 (0.031)











                         Permissible variations in wall thickness

Seamless and Welded Austenitic Stainless Steel Pipe have a minimum wall thickness that at any point shall not be more than 12.5 per cent under the nominal wall thickness specified. 

                        See ASTM A530 for additional information.

          
A/SA 358 WELDED PIPE

                  Electric Fusion Welded Austenitic Chromium Nickel
                  Alloy Steel Pipe for High Temperature Service.

Five classes of pipe are covered as follows:
Class 1 - Pipe shall be double welded by processes
employing filler metal in all passes and shall be completely
radiographed.
Class 2
-
Pipe shall be double welded by processes employing
filler metal in all passes. No radiography is required.
Class 3
-
Pipe shall be single welded by processes
employing filler metal in all passes and shall be completely
radiographed.
Class 4
-
Same as class 3 except that the weld pass exposed
to the inside pipe surface may be made without the addition of
filler metal (see 5.2.2.1 and 5.2.2.2).
Class 5
-
Pipe shall be double welded by processes employing
filler metal in all passes and shall be spot radiographed.

                              Permissible variations in wall dimensions.

Permissible Variations - The dimensions at any point in a
length of pipe shall not exceed the following:
Outside Diameter
-
Based on circumferential measurement,
¡À 0.5% of the specified outside diameter.
Out-of-Roundness
-
Difference between major and minor
outside diameters, 1%.

Alignment -
Using a 10-ft or 3-m straightedge placed so that
both ends are in contact with the pipe, 1/8 in. (3mm).
Thickness -
The minimum wall thickness at any point in the
pipe shall not be more than 0.01 in. (0.3mm) under the
nominal thickness.

                                See ASTM A530 for additional information.
